    TIP from a florist - cut the flowers before you put them into vase 0 under water. They won't suck up air and reduce life! Also, recut them as soon as you look them over and add more water. Recut just a small portion off and you'll give them a fresh straw tip to drink up the water. Also, always cut off any leaves that are under the water to reduce rotting leaves that will reduce water quality for your flowers. Hope this helps with your beautiful flower arrangements.

    In my humble opinion, it is much better for your plants to use a knife or pruners to harvest so much of your vegetables. Twisting and pulling the vegetables may cause significant damage to the plant. Personally, since your peppers seem to be struggling; i would pick the largest fruit on each plant to reduce stress. They should then be stimulated to produce more flowers and more peppers and it will help the plants grow stronger especially if fertilized again.

      I’m in the USA in the state of Georgia. I do not wash my eggs until I use them to keep the bloom on the egg for leaving out on the counter. If I wash the bloom off then the eggs have to go into the refrigerator.

    • @elainefrawley9358
      @elainefrawley9358 Před 11 měsíci +2

      Same in Ireland. In Europe, farms vaccinate chickens against salmonella. That means the cuticle is still intact when eggs are sold. Refrigerating eggs with the cuticle intact could actually cause mildew to grow

    Hi My dear girl! A important message for your followers…..that pruning tomatoes is NOT advised in all areas! Here in drought ridden with over a month of triple digits temps here in west Texas. Well we let our tomatoes keep their branches, vines and leaves to prevent sun scald and be a living mulch that assist with keeping precious water from evaporating. The secret here is do not touch your tomatoes. Met a broken hearted first time gardener here and she had nearly naked tomatoes with sun scald on Her tomatoes, and rest of vines withered and dying Bless her! It’s hard gardening here in Texas and have been all of my 64 years.

    When you harvest cabbage, leave about an inch of stalk. Cover the stalk with a folded wet (wrung out) paper towel and secure it with a rubber band. Put it in a porous bag I poke holes in my gallon freezer bags. These will last for months and months in the frige produce drawers. I always plant more than I can use!
